f938479617 uthread: add cooperative multi-tasking interface
Add a new internal API called uthread (Kconfig symbol: UTHREAD) which
provides cooperative multi-tasking. The goal is to be able to improve
the performance of some parts of U-Boot by overlapping lengthy
operations, and also implement background jobs in the U-Boot shell.
Each uthread has its own stack allocated on the heap. The default stack
size is defined by the UTHREAD_STACK_SIZE symbol and is used when
uthread_create() receives zero for the stack_sz argument.

The implementation is based on context-switching via initjmp()/setjmp()/
longjmp() and is inspired from barebox threads [1]. A notion of thread
group helps with dependencies, such as when a thread needs to block
until a number of other threads have returned.

The name "uthread" comes from "user-space threads" because the
scheduling happens with no help from a higher privileged mode, contrary
to more complex models where kernel threads are defined. But the 'u'
may as well stand for 'U-Boot' since the bootloader may actually be
running at any privilege level and the notion of user vs. kernel may
not make much sense in this context.

a27844cc94 sandbox: add initjmp()
Add initjm[() to sandbox, a non-standard extension to setjmp()/
longjmp() allowing to initialize a jump buffer with a function pointer
and a stack pointer. This will be useful to later introduce threads.
With this new function it becomes possible to longjmp() to a particular
function pointer (rather than to a point previously reached during
program execution as is the case with setjmp()), and with a custom stack.
Both things are needed to spin off a new thread. Then the usual
setjmp()/longjmp() pair is enough to save and restore a context, i.e.,
switch thread. The implementation is taken verbatim from barebox [1] with
the exception of the additional stack_sz argument. It is quite complex
because contrary to U-Boot platform code we don't know how the system's
C library implements the jump buffer, so we can't just write the function
and stack pointers into it.

74fcb6a7a7 net: airoha: Add Airoha Ethernet driver
Add airoha Ethernet driver for Airoha AN7581 SoC. This is a majorly
rewritten and simplified version of the Linux airoha_eth.c driver.

It's has been modified to support a single RX/TX ring to reflect U-Boot
implementation with recv and send API.

The struct and the define are kept as similar as possible to upstream
one to not diverge too much.

The AN7581 SoC include an Ethernet Switch based on the Mediatek MT753x
but doesn't require any modification aside from setting the CPU port and
applying the Flood configuration hence it can be handled entirely in the
Ethernet driver.

27d7d3cf43 board: xilinx: Store board info data in data section
Line 171 in README is describing that before relocation no code
should use global variable because global variables are placed
to BSS section which is initialized to 0 after relocation.

In the case of ZynqMP, where DTB reselection is enabled, the EEPROM
is read again after relocation. This prevents the issue from being
observed. However, in Versal Gen 2, where DTB reselection is also
enabled, the EEPROM is not read after relocation because it is not
yet wired in board_init(). This leads to a situation where the code
accesses an incorrect memory location, because none is really
checking the board_info is valid or not. To fix, move the board_info
into the data section and also check whether it is valid or not.

003d56c548 configs: versal: Fix initial stack pointer
The mini u-boot is getting exception because of an initial
stack pointer address is used at near the top of memory,
and while executing u-boot is assigned pre-malloc and
global_data memory after initial stack pointer and updated
the stack pointer. Serial driver is used pre-malloc area
for serial operations before relocation. But pre-malloc area
is cleared while doing BSS at relocation time. The u-boot is
called board_init() function and doing printf, relocation serial
driver is not initialized yet, so it is using before relocation
serial operations but it is cleared by BSS and got the exception.
To fix, change an initial stack pointer address from near the
top of memory to near the relocation memory.

a93cc9b9c5 arm64: zynqmp: fix dfu alt buffer clearing
The set_dfu_alt_info() function calls the ALLOC_CACHE_ALIGN_BUFFER()
macro to declare a `buf' variable pointer into an array allocated on the
stack. It then calls the memset() function to clear the useable portion
of the array using the idiomatic expression `sizeof(buf)'.

While this would indeed work fine for an array, in the present case we
end up clearing only the size of a pointer.
Fix this by specifying the explicit size `DFU_ALT_BUF_LEN' instead.
